Study Notes

Causes of Heart Failure

  • Cardiac causes:
    • Coronary artery disease (CAD)
    • Myocardial infarction (heart attack)
    • Cardiomyopathy (disease of the heart muscle)
    • Heart valve problems
  • Non-cardiac causes:
    • High blood pressure
    • Diabetes
    • Kidney disease
    • Thyroid disease
    • Severe anemia
    • Pulmonary embolism (blood clot in the lungs)
    • Infections (e.g., endocarditis)
    • Nutritional deficiencies (e.g., thiamine deficiency)

Symptoms of Heart Failure

  • Common symptoms:
    • Shortness of breath (dyspnea) at rest or with exertion
    • Fatigue or weakness
    • Swelling (edema) in the legs, ankles, and feet
    • Rapid or irregular heartbeat
    • Coughing or wheezing
    • Chest pain or discomfort
  • Less common symptoms:
    • Nausea or vomiting
    • Loss of appetite
    • Confusion or impaired thinking
    • Pale or blue-tinged skin ( cyanosis)
    • Decreased urine output
    • Weight gain due to fluid retention
  • Symptoms of advanced heart failure:
    • Severe shortness of breath at rest
    • Increased swelling in the abdomen
    • Decreased blood pressure
    • Cool or pale skin
    • Decreased mental alertness
